Summary of This Role

The Senior People & Culture Advisor plays a critical role in supporting Global Payments Oceania by providing best practice HR expertise across all core people domains. This includes employee relations learning and development engagement coaching talent and succession reward and recognition conflict management operating model optimisation and change management. The role ensures leaders and team members are supported with timely practical and commercially-sound people advice that aligns with our border business priorities.

ABOUT THE ROLE

  • Provide advice and counsel to Oceania people leaders on management and general employment practices performance improvement employee relations compliance leave management workplace injury & illness and other areas of HR operations in support of business objectives.

  • Assist people leaders in providing team members with development opportunities that align with current and future performance standards.

  • Develop and promote ongoing feedback mechanisms for team members to influence the continuous improvement of HR services and processes.

  • Collaborate with the HR team to champion and accelerate a culture of excellence and diversity equity and inclusion in which people feel engaged and inspired to deliver top business results.

  • Contribute to cross functional HR initiatives and projects balancing business unit and enterprise needs - aiming for global consistency with regional delivery.

  • Investigate and resolve team member concerns while functioning as a culture champion and advisor to leaders.

  • Analyse and interpret various types of employee reports (e.g. compensation job levels leave performance DE&I and attrition) to guide decision making and provide proactive solutions to stakeholders.

  • Leverage knowledge of HR policies and HR programs to identify gaps or areas for improvement enhancing organisational effectiveness and employee satisfaction.

  • Partner with the Business Unit HR Business Partners to understand their assigned business units strategic objectives and provide regular feedback on identified issues related to the Business Unit.

  • Work closely with HR Leaders HR Compliance and Legal Counsel on team member matters to ensure Company and team member compliance.

  • Manage WH&S compliance and incidents.

  • Provide expert advice and coaching to team members when appropriate.

  • Interpret and stay on top of legislative changes considering impacts to the business and the change management required to ensure the business is not only informed but also compliant.

  • Manage Employee Relations cases and support.

  • Facilitate and manage employee onboarding and offboarding processes.

  • Responsible for confidential and/or sensitive HR records ensuring these are maintained updated and secured according to legislative and organisational requirements.

  • Conduct annual remunerations reviews and assist in maintaining the People budget across Oceania in conjunction with the P&C team.

  • Manage internal and global mobility including managing visa and sponsorship process with support from legal advisers.

  • Other duties as reasonably requested by Global Payments.
